Question engine swaps

i was just wondering what engines could fit into a 2002 Dodge Neon SE without custom fabrication for motor mounts?my car is auto and im think about doing a Auto - Manual tranny swap. sorry if there was a thread like this already. i know that anything is possible with money and patience.

Re: engine swaps

The only engine I know of that will fit directly in your car, other than the regular SOHC you already have, is a Magnum. Swapping a Magnum requires other things to be changed, like the PCM, harness, ex./intake manifolds.

I'm not absolutely certain about G2 Neon ATX -> MTX swaps, but I'd say it's fairly straight forward, like the G1 Neons. It would really help if you had access to a parts car, so you can get all the little parts you need, because you won't remember everything.
